Today, robotics workflows are fragmented across simulation tools, training pipelines, datasets, and hardware systems. Isaac Protocol unifies the entire lifecycle - from designing robots in a 3D editor, to simulating them in high-fidelity environments, training intelligent behaviors, and deploying them to real robots. Whether you are a student exploring robotics for the first time or a startup building autonomous systems, our goal is to provide a single platform where robots can be designed, tested, trained, and operated seamlessly.
